Rawalpindi: Danish Foreign Minister Jeppe Kofod called on Chief of Army Staff General Qamar Javed Bajwa at GHQ on Friday.

Both sides discussed matters of mutual interests and agreed to enhance ties in various fields including defense.
The matters relating to regional security especially Afghanistan also came under discussion.

The Danish FM pledged on Denmark’s behalf to improve and strengthen cooperation and bilateral ties with Pakistan on various levels. He parised Pakistan's role in Afghanistan as the former played its role in Afghan evacuation and peace and stability in the region.
General Bajwa said Pakistan rated relatons with Denmark extremely high and that Pakistan wanted to promote bilateral ties.
